Revealing New Possibilities : 4 Axis Computer Numerical Control Machining Explained

CNC routing represents a pivotal evolution in fabrication technology, particularly when considering a axis function. Unlike traditional 2D processes, a axis routing enables the creation of elaborate three-dimensional shapes and elements with exceptional detail. Fundamentally , the addition of a extra axis delivers the ability to pivot the part during the shaping process. This reveals the capacity for undercuts , angled surfaces , and other structures that were previously impossible to generate using traditional methods. Here’s a glimpse of what this permits:

This technology is rapidly adopted across a broad range of applications, from woodworking and sign production to metal working and aerospace elements.

Choosing the Right 4 Axis CNC Router: Key Considerations

Selecting the ideal 4-axis CNC machine can appear daunting , but detailed consideration is crucial . Initially , determine the specific requirements . Factor in what materials you are often machine—wood, plastic or other else—and such hardness. Next , evaluate a required cutting area and maximum workpiece size . Refrain from overlooking options like cutting speed and movement , including your operational resources. Finally, research various manufacturers and examine user feedback before submitting your ultimate selection.

Troubleshooting Common Issues with Your 4 Axis CNC Router

Experiencing difficulties with your 4-axis CNC machine ? Don't panic – many challenges are easily fixed with a little of careful investigation . Common situations include inconsistent movement , inaccurate engravings, and unforeseen faults . To begin, check all couplings are firm, and meticulously review your configuration for errors . Next , consider the possibility of hardware issues , like damaged straps or restricting tracks. Lastly , read your documentation or seek assistance from the digital forum if these are even facing the situation.
